So, 'Savon' is an intriguing mix of comedy and drama that sets a unique tone. The story unfolds around Jae-in, who gets tangled up with a not-so-great boyfriend and then stumbles onto this soap company that’s sort of doing dirty work—literally and figuratively. It’s got a quirky vibe, blending humor with some pretty earnest moments. The pacing feels just right; it has a good rhythm that keeps you engaged without dragging. The performances are solid—Jae-in's character is relatable, and you feel her struggles. Plus, they use some nifty practical effects to showcase the cleaning processes, which adds a bit of charm. All in all, it’s a fresh take on personal dilemmas wrapped in a light-hearted package.
